Animals from day one.
One of the earliest memories I have is “walking” my own plush dog into the vet’s office for a checkup, alongside our family Shih Tzu, Beau.
I have explored important niches on my journey in dog training. I have worked as a pet sitter, a shelter kennel tech, and teching for spay/neuter surgeries after being trained by the ASPCA’s Spay/Neuter clinic in Asheville. I have bottle-fed puppies, watched a pittie have the time of her life in the river after months behind shelter fences, had the privilege to help the most shut-down dogs get adopted.
I understand the true joy of a dog – and that’s something I believe every person deserves to feel too.
When I was 8, my parents got our Golden Retriever, Kramer. The bond I had with him for his 16 years shaped everything I know to be true about dogs. They feel just as deeply as we do (if not deeper); their wants and needs are just as justified as ours are, and the love they give is more innate and organic than anything I’ve ever known.
I help bridge the gap between people and dogs, and to say I hold that work as a true responsibility would be an understatement.
